Read More...I’ve only recently discovered Mark Doty’s poetry. His words create such lucid pictures. Usually this type of writing wallows too much in it’s own imagistic indulgences. Doty’s poetry uses imagery to work toward a greater concept. He instigates thought.

Read More...alone in soft dawn light the moon pulled back the tide left softly to abide alone in placid strength with seaweed floating near waves breaking in my ears alone beside the sea with all the world asleep in fortune’s dream of peace
